Tarzan had series from Dell, Gold Key, Charlton (unauthorized) DC, Marvel, Malibu, Dark Horse. He was also featured with strip reprints in Comics on Parade, Tip Top, Sparkler, Single Series (solo), and Blackthorne plus of course a bunch of book reprints as well most recently IDW.

I believe Blue Beetle also had a short-lived comic strip.
